Code : 5EY8   PDBj   RCSB PDB   PDBe
Header : LIGASE
Title : Structure of FadD32 from Mycobacterium smegmatis complexed to AMPC20
Release Data : 2015-12-16
Compound :
mol_id molecule chains synonym
1 Acyl-CoA synthase A,B,C,D,E,F,G,H Fatty-acid-CoA ligase FadD32
Source :
mol_id organism_scientific expression_system
1 Mycobacterium smegmatis  (taxid:1772) Escherichia coli BL21(DE3)  (taxid:469008)
gene: fadD32, MSMEG_6393, MSMEI_6225
expression_system_variant: Star One Shot
expression_system_vector_type: plasmid
expression_system_vector: pET15b
Authors : Guillet, V., Maveyraud, L., Mourey, L.
Keywords : Ligase, fatty-acyl AMP ligase
Exp. method : X-RAY DIFFRACTION ( 3.500 Å )
Citation :

Insight into Structure-Function Relationships and Inhibition of the Fatty Acyl-AMP Ligase (FadD32) Orthologs from Mycobacteria.

Guillet, V.,Galandrin, S.,Maveyraud, L.  et al.
(2016)  J.Biol.Chem.  291 : 7973 - 7989

PubMed: 26900152
DOI: 10.1074/jbc.M115.712612
